English verb: educate

1. educate (social) give an education to


SamplesWe must educate our youngsters better.


Pattern of useSomebody ----s somebody


Broader (hypernym)ameliorate, amend, better, improve, meliorate


Narrower (hyponym)co-educate, coeducate, groom, prepare, school, socialise, socialize, train

2. educate (cognition) create by training and teaching


SamplesThe old master is training world-class violinists.
We develop the leaders for the future.


Synonymsdevelop, prepare, train


Pattern of useSomebody ----s somebody


Broader (hypernym)instruct, learn, teach


Narrower (hyponym)drill, house-train, housebreak, retrain, toilet-train


Verb groupbuild up, develop, groom, prepare, prepare, train, train

3. educate (social) teach or refine to be discriminative in taste or judgment


SamplesCultivate your musical taste.
Train your tastebuds.
She is well schooled in poetry.


Synonymscivilise, civilize, cultivate, school, train


Pattern of useSomebody ----s something.
Somebody ----s somebody


Broader (hypernym)down, fine-tune, polish, refine


Narrower (hyponym)sophisticate
